James Henry Pullen: Inmate - Inventor - Genius
This exhibition, the first ever gallery show devoted to Pullen's work, highlights a frequently unseen part of the nineteenth and early twentieth-century art world. Drawing on Pullen's newly transcribed psychiatric case notes and in-depth research into his biographical and psychiatric context, it explores the life and imagination of an artist who became the archetype of the 'savant', a category with continuing resonance in how we conceptualise artists today.
